Output 96665342fb87fbd66ce54d84eafb9b29887ee53ae80191f7c64fc5f62e908abe:0

value
8520
script pubkey
OP_0 OP_PUSHBYTES_20 35e08e5236b38a6ff88982ef3f24e8270913e962
address
bc1qxhsgu53kkw9xl7yfsthn7f8gyuy386tznz5lnh
transaction
96665342fb87fbd66ce54d84eafb9b29887ee53ae80191f7c64fc5f62e908abe
confirmations
51924
spent
true